The Main Narrative: A Gripping Psychological Duel
The Beast in Me introduces us to Aggie Wiggs, a celebrated author paralyzed by grief after the tragic death of her young son. Once a literary star, Aggie has become a recluse, unable to write or engage with the world. Her quiet, tormented existence is shattered by the arrival of Nile Jarvis, a charismatic and ruthlessly successful real estate mogul. When a neighbor vanishes under mysterious circumstances, Aggie becomes convinced that Nile is somehow involved, sparking a dangerous psychological game of cat and mouse.
The series is not a traditional crime procedural; it is a slow-burn character study that explores the toxic dynamic between two deeply flawed individuals. As noted in a review by The Washington Post, the show hinges on the "deadly frenemies" dynamic between its leads. Aggie, driven by a mother’s instinct and a writer’s intuition, begins to investigate Nile, while he, in turn, uses his wealth and influence to infiltrate her isolated life. The tension escalates as their motivations blur—is Aggie seeking justice, or is she simply looking for a new monster to fight?

Contextual Background: A Powerhouse Production
To understand the weight of The Beast in Me, it’s essential to look at the talent behind and in front of the camera. The series was developed by Howard Gordon, the acclaimed showrunner responsible for the American adaptation of Homeland. Gordon’s history with Claire Danes is a crucial piece of context; he directed her in the pilot of Homeland and recognized her unique ability to portray characters with intense, layered vulnerability. According to supplementary reports, Gordon knew immediately that Danes was the perfect fit for the role of Aggie Wiggs.
The production also boasts an impressive list of executive producers, including legendary actress Jodie Foster and late-night host Conan O'Brien. Their involvement signals a high level of creative investment and a belief in the project's unique vision.

Meet the Stars: The Beast in Me Cast
The undeniable draw of this series is its exceptional cast. Here’s a closer look at the key players who are bringing this chilling story to life.
Claire Danes as Aggie Wiggs
Claire Danes has long been considered one of her generation’s finest actors, and her portrayal of Aggie Wiggs is already being called a career highlight. Known for her Emmy-winning role as Carrie Mathison in Homeland, Danes excels at playing intelligent, complex women on the edge. As Aggie, she navigates the raw pain of a grieving mother while simultaneously tapping into a sharp, investigative mind. Her performance is a masterclass in conveying deep emotion with subtle gestures and expressions.
Matthew Rhys as Nile Jarvis
Matthew Rhys, another Homeland alum and an Emmy winner for The Americans, is the perfect foil to Danes. He brings his signature charisma and an undercurrent of menace to the role of Nile Jarvis. Rhys has a gift for playing characters who are both charming and dangerous, and his Nile is no exception. He embodies the arrogance of a man who believes he is untouchable, making him a truly formidable antagonist.
Supporting Cast Highlights
The strength of the beast in me cast extends well beyond its two leads. The supporting actors add rich layers to the story: * Brittany Snow: Known for her roles in comedies like Pitch Perfect, Snow takes on a dramatic turn, adding to the show's ensemble depth. * Natalie Morales: A versatile actress with a strong presence, Morales plays a key role in the unfolding mystery. * Jonathan Banks: A veteran character actor famous for his role as Mike Ehrmantraut in Breaking Bad and Better Call Saul, Banks brings his signature gravitas to the series.
This combination of established dramatic heavyweights and talented character actors creates a believable and immersive world.
